3 Editores de texto do windows para programadores
Video: Aula 08/24 - Editores de Texto Parte 1 - Informática
Conteúdo
Se você estiver em programação, então você vai saber o quanto mais fácil é usar um editor de texto que tem destaque de sintaxe para que você possa ver se você deixou um suporte aberto, colchete aberto ou digitado errado alguma coisa. Neste artigo vou rever 3 editores de texto livre leves para programadores no Windows.
Se você está preparado para pagar por um editor de texto com uma opção de teste gratuito, há Dreamweaver e Aptana, Aptana tem três pacotes de software Aptana Studio, Aptana Cloud e Aptana Jaxer.
Se você não quer pagar por um editor de texto e prefere uma opção livre, continue a ler ...
Video: Coisas que todo programador deveria saber - Linux e Digitação
Intype
Intype é um editor de texto leve realmente bom para Windows. A interface de Intype é como o um para TextMate para OS X para que ele funciona muito bem e mantém as coisas simples, fácil e arrumado. Intype tem sido em torno desde a sua primeira versão alpha volta em janeiro de 2007 e está agora em versão alpha 3. O progresso da Intype tem sido muito lento porque eles só têm dois desenvolvedores. O primeiro é Martin Cohen, que é o líder do projeto e que a pessoa por trás interface para Intype. A segunda pessoa é Juraj Durech que é responsável pela programação do núcleo C ++.
Quando Intype finalmente atinge 1,0 Eu acho que ele vai ficar sem um dos melhores editores de texto em torno de uma dúvida. Por quê? Bem, Intype é apenas a versão 0.3.1 no momento e já embala um bom soco. Ele suporta pacotes e plugins, bem como um editor de pacote e muito mais recursos. Todos os recursos acabados e pendentes de Intype pode ser visto Aqui.
Os idiomas que Intype suporta destaque de sintaxe para são C, C ++, CSS, HTML, HTML (Rails), Jasmine, Java, javascript, PHP, Perl, píton, Ruby, Ruby on Rails, SQL, SQL (Rails), Têxtil, XHTML, XML, XSL e YAML. Os pacotes que Intype vem instalado com são PropertyList, C, CSS, DOM, HTML, Jasmine, Java, javascript, Perl, PHP, Python, Rails, reStructuredText, Ruby, SQL, Têxtil, XML e YAML.
O que é um pacote?
Um pacote é como um atalho para a digitação de determinadas funções e comandos em línguas. Um exemplo de como usar um pacote em PHP é se eu quero fazer uma declaração Se, eu iria escrever ‘se` e, em seguida, tecle enter e, em seguida, ele iria preencher os outros personagens para me poupar tempo.
Notepad ++
Video: Sublime, Atom, Vscode... ¿cuál es el mejor editor de código?
Notepad ++ é um editor de texto open source muito popular para Windows que um monte de programadores usam por causa da funcionalidade que ele tem. Notepad ++ foi lançado pela primeira vez em Novembro de 2003 e, como de escrever este artigo é a versão 5.0.
Assim como Intype, Notepad ++ suporta destaque de sintaxe para um monte de línguas.
As línguas que ele suporta destaque de sintaxe para são C, C ++, Java, C #, XML, HTML, PHP, CSS, makefile, arte ASCII, doxygen, ini, arquivo de lote, javascript, ASP, VB / VBS, SQL, Objective- C, arquivo de recurso RC, Pascal, Perl, píton, Lua, TeX, TCL, Assembler, Ruby, Lisp, Scheme, Propriedades, Diff, Smalltalk, Postscript, VHDL, Ada, Caml, AutoIt, KiXtart, Matlab, Verilog, Haskell, InnoSetup, CMake e YAML.
Notepad ++ tem um editor de estilo de modo que você pode mudar o destaque de sintaxe de uma linguagem de modo que seja mais confortável para você, se você está acostumado a um tipo diferente de destaque de sintaxe que Notepad ++ usa por padrão.
Notepad ++ permite o uso de plugins e vem com 8 instalado. Luz Explorer, corretor ortográfico, NppExec, Ferramentas MIME, FTP, NppExport, Compare e Monitor de Documento.
Notepad ++ também permite o uso de macros para salvar você de digitar as mesmas funções e outra vez. Nas preferências você pode mudar tudo, desde o tamanho da guia para a taxa de intermitência ea largura do acento circunflexo. Há também um mapeador de atalho para que você possa configurar atalhos para caber como você gosta.
Notepad ++ tem um monte de recursos que eu poderia estar aqui o dia todo escrevendo sobre isso, se você quiser conferir as outras características que Notepad ++ então cabeça para seu site.
Contexto
Quando eu era um tempo integral de usuário do Windows meu editor de texto de escolha foi contexto. Eu realmente gosto do look and feel do contexto - é simples e ele simplesmente funciona. Como contexto é tão leve que requer quase nenhum RAM, por isso, se você estiver executando um pouco de memória aplicações intensivas e você também precisa fazer um pouco de programação, em seguida, o contexto é uma boa escolha.
Os idiomas que ConTEXT oferece suporte para destaque de sintaxe são C, C ++, CSS, Contexto Marcador, o contexto de arquivos de idiomas, Fortran, Foxpro, HTML, Inno Setup Script, Java, javascript, Object Pascal, Perl, PHP, píton, SQL, Tcl / Tk, Visual Basic, x86 Assembler e XML. Se você não gosta da sintaxe destacando nesse contexto usa então você pode sempre editá-lo sob Opções-gt; Ambiente Opções-gt; Cores. Você também pode baixar mais marcadores de seu site.
Video: QUAL O MELHOR SISTEMA OPERACIONAL PARA PROGRAMADORES?
Com o contexto é possível integrar um compilador para compilar o código fonte que você escreveu para manter um bom fluxo de trabalho. Para manter as coisas organizadas com o contexto, você também pode criar e gerenciar arquivos de projeto.
ConTEXT também permite a criação de macros para poupar tempo de digitar as mesmas funções.
Para ver todas as características que contexto tem visualizar seu site aqui.
O editor de texto que você usa para programação? Um dos que estão acima ou um totalmente diferente? Conte-nos tudo sobre o seu programa favorito nos comentários.